Status Updates From Fall of the Arab Spring: Fr...

Fall of the Arab Spring: From Revolution to Destruction Fall of the Arab Spring: From Revolution to Destruction
by


Status Updates Showing 1-1 of 1

order by

Alia
Alia is on page 50 of 210
Jul 27, 2023 05:03AM Add a comment
Fall of the Arab Spring: From Revolution to Destruction